Messick Has Been Excellent With One Caveat
Parker Messick is 2.45 ERA on the season. His FIP is 3.22, which means the ERA has been running ahead of the underlying numbers. He has been genuinely good, not just lucky, but the gap between those two figures is something to keep in mind at a park like Citizens Bank, where the dimensions and atmosphere tend to punish pitchers who miss spots.
Jose Ramirez remains Cleveland's most dangerous bat, and the Guardians have been running at the kind of pace that makes road trips to tough environments feel manageable. Messick just needs to give them six innings and let the lineup handle the rest.
Painter's Problems Show Up in Both Numbers
Andrew Painter has a 5.77 ERA and a 4.64 FIP. The ERA is bad; the FIP is also bad โ which matters because Citizens Bank already inflates ERA for pitchers who work there. Even stripping out the park factor, Painter's underlying contact and walk numbers are concerning. This is not a sequencing story or a defense story. He has been getting hit.
Philadelphia's lineup has the firepower to make any game close, and the home crowd at Citizens Bank is one of the loudest environments in the NL. The Phillies are capable of winning this game. The starting pitching spot has been the liability.
